Recirculating chiller LAUDA -> -30°C
Circulation chillers for professional use in research, technology and production at temperatures down to -30 °C
LAUDA circulation chillers of the WK class are used wherever process heat must be extracted quickly and reliably during chemical production processes or from technical equipment. The compact LAUDA WKL high-performance coolers are designed for temperatures down to -30 °C.
Fields of application: analytical devices such as electron microscopes, X-ray equipment, refractometers, distilling systems and AAS equipment · rotary evaporators and Soxhlet evaporators · vacuum technology · X-ray control systems, such as at airports, and semi-conductor systems · supply of cooling traps, e.g. for drying gases · central coolant supply for complete laboratories
Compared to cooling using mains water, the LAUDA circulation chillers of the WK class offer a consistent temperature, independent of the season and pressure fluctuations. A cooling temperature of down to -30 °C can be reached, this is not possible with mains water. And all that at ambient temperatures up to 40 °C. Saving water further protects the environment and reduces operating costs.
The circulation chillers of the WK class are available with different cooling and pump outputs as well as futher options like the RS 232/485 interface and various accessory parts.
The difference between circulation chillers of the WKL-class to the WKclass is that they also cover the temperature range below 0 °C. The powerful WKL 1200 to WKL 10000 W circulation chillers can reach temperatures down to -30 °C without any problems, and can be used e.g. for recondensation of solvent recycling or for cold traps.
